INTRODUCTION

Foreword

We are proud to offer the Model G0641 Double Miter Saw. This machine is part of a growing Grizzly family of fine woodworking machinery. When used according to the guidelines set forth in this manual, you can expect years of trouble-free, enjoyable operation and proof of Grizzly’s commit- ment to customer satisfaction.

The specifications, drawings, and photographs illustrated in this manual represent the Model G0641 when the manual was prepared. However, owing to Grizzly’s policy of continuous improve- ment, changes may be made at any time with no obligation on the part of Grizzly.
